Australia bans social media for under 16s


Now platforms have to figure out how to enforce it.

The legislation was approved by Australian lawmakers on Thursday with the aim of protecting the mental health of children online, despite opposition from tech companies who claim the rules are unworkable. While specific platforms haven’t been named in the law, the rules are expected to apply to the likes of Facebook, Instagram, Snapchat, and TikTok, per the Prime Minister. Similar proposals to place higher age restrictions on social media sites are also being explored in Norway and Florida, with the latter currently being challenged over free speech concerns.
